Output dde3114e4bc0a573c6cd80f578a1b363b5d4ace16bc91985d41346a3aab06aa6:0

value
18389002
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2928700b9ad98e95f5404822379333a3f1ce9f09 OP_EQUAL
address
35Se54tY8uLtfrXL9hjNTSizvmJ1BzZn4p
transaction
dde3114e4bc0a573c6cd80f578a1b363b5d4ace16bc91985d41346a3aab06aa6
spent
true